Digital Tutors Emerge: Sal Khan’s Vision for AI-Enhanced Education

The landscape of education is on the cusp of a major transformation with the emergence of Digital Tutors. Sal Khan, the visionary behind Khan Academy, is at the forefront of this revolution. He envisions a future where artificial intelligence personalizes learning for every student. This innovative approach promises to redefine traditional classrooms.

Khan’s vision for Digital Tutors is not about replacing human teachers. Instead, AI will act as a powerful co-pilot, offering tailored support to individual learners. This frees up teachers to focus on deeper engagement and critical thinking. The synergy between human and artificial intelligence is key.

These Digital Tutors can provide immediate feedback, clarify concepts, and offer practice problems at a student’s pace. They can adapt to learning styles and identify areas where extra help is needed. This level of personalized instruction has been historically challenging to scale. AI makes it possible for everyone.

The core idea is to democratize high-quality education globally. With AI-enhanced learning, students in remote areas can access resources previously unavailable. This levels the playing field, providing equitable opportunities for all learners. Education becomes truly accessible to anyone, anywhere.

One of the significant advantages of Digital Tutors is their tireless availability. Students can learn and seek assistance anytime, day or night. This flexibility caters to diverse schedules and learning rhythms. It removes the constraints of traditional school hours, empowering independent study.

Khan Academy’s journey into AI-enhanced education began with pilots like Khanmigo. This tool demonstrates the potential of conversational AI in a learning context. It can tutor, brainstorm, and even engage in Socratic dialogue with students. The possibilities for interactive learning are immense.

However, challenges remain. Ensuring the accuracy and ethical deployment of AI in education is paramount. Safeguarding student data and preventing biases in algorithms are crucial considerations. Developers are working diligently to address these complex issues. Trust and reliability are non-negotiable foundations.
